How it Works: Mastering the Art of Justification

Justification is the process of providing reasons, evidence, and logic to support a particular point of view. It involves presenting information in a clear, concise manner, addressing potential counterarguments, and making a strong concluding statement. By following a structured approach, individuals can build a solid foundation for their argument, increasing the likelihood of convincing others.

Step 1: Gather and Present Evidence

Support your claim with credible sources, statistics, or expert opinions. This adds weight to your argument and helps counter potential skepticism.

Step 2: Anticipate and Address Counterarguments

Acknowledge potential opposing views, address them thoughtfully, and provide evidence to refute them. This demonstrates thoughtfulness and intellectual honesty.

Step 3: Make a Compelling Conclusion

Summarize the key points, reiterate your original claim, and end with a confident statement. This leaves a lasting impression and reinforces your message.

Common Questions About Justification

Q: Is justification the same as persuading others?

While related, justification and persuasion are not synonymous. Justification aims to provide a clear understanding of your perspective, whereas persuasion involves influencing someone's beliefs or actions.

Q: Can I use logical fallacies in my justification?

Avoid using logical fallacies, which can undermine your credibility and make your argument less convincing. Stick to facts, evidence, and logical reasoning.

Q: Is justification a skill that can be learned?

Yes, with practice and self-reflection, you can develop your justification skills, enhancing your ability to effectively communicate your ideas.
